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Removal

Don't ignore these warning signs, as they can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Act quickly to prevent further damage.

Musty Odors That Won't Go Away

A persistent musty smell in your crawl space can show high humidity and moisture. This can lead to mold and mildew growth which can cause serious health issues.

Water Stains on the Walls or Ceiling

Water stains on the walls or ceiling can show a leak in your crawl space. This can lead to structural damage and costly repairs.

Flooding or Standing Water

Flooding or standing water in your crawl space can show a serious leak. This can lead to electrical shock and other safety hazards.

Mold and Mildew Growth

Mold and mildew growth in your crawl space can show high humidity and moisture. This can cause serious health issues and damage to your home's structure.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ring in your crawl space can show a leak. This can lead to costly repairs and safety hazards.

Discolored or Peeling Paint

Discolored or peeling paint on the walls or ceiling can show high humidity and moisture. This can lead to structural damage and costly repairs.

Crawl Space Water Removal Cost in Middleburg Heights, OH

The cost of crawl space water removal var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Middleburg Heights, OH. Get a free estimate to find out the cost of your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$500 - $2,500 The size of the affected area and the severity of the damage
Water Extraction $1,000 - $5,000 The amount of water extracted and the equ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,500 - $6,000 The size of the affected area and the number of dehumidifiers needed
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 - $2,000 The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ning products needed
Final Inspection and Repair $1,000 - $3,000 The extent of the damage and the repairs needed

Q: How long will it take to dry out my crawl space?

A: The drying time will depend on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Typically, it takes 3-5 days to dry out a crawl space. But, in severe cases, it may take longer.
